Police: Teen Arrested After Stealing Laptop From Decoy Vehicle

FORT LAUDERDALE (CBSMiami) – In response to an increase in car burglaries, police set up a decoy vehicle, with a laptop inside, in the affected area of NW 7th Avenue and West Sunrise Boulevard.

A 16-year-old male was arrested after he walked up to the decoy vehicle, opened the passenger door, and took the laptop, marked with SmartWater CSI, from the backseat of the decoy car.

The 16-year-old who removed the laptop was accompanied by two others. All three tried to get away, fleeing southbound across Sunrise Boulevard.

The three suspects, residents of Ft. Lauderdale, were taken into custody in the 900 block of Northwest 7 Terrace.

The sting was organized in response to the recent crime-spike and was assigned to the Burglary Investigation Suppression Team of the Criminal Investigations Division.

The detectives used a black light to detect the presence of SmartWater CSI on the laptop and confirmed it was the one stolen from the decoy vehicle.

The 16-year-old was arrested and charged with one count of burglary.
